Parish Council Minutes (Draft) 16 January 2018
Flooding and Finance dominated the meeting. Norfolk County Council’s contractor will be in the village on Tuesday 23rd 2018 to extract debris, flush drains and gullies. Following high tides and heavy rainfall the boardwalk by the Gun club is now … Continue reading

Controversial cuts to bus subsidies in Norfolk abandoned by Councillors
Surlingham and the No 85 bus service jumped the first hurdle as Councillors yesterday voted to scrap the proposed £500,000 cut to the £2.7m bus subsidy. No doubt the public response helped. According to the EDP, the Policy and Resorces … Continue reading

Coldham Hall Carnser repaired
The potholes in the Carnser have been repaired on a temporary basis pending a permanent resurfacing of the parts affected later in the year. Thanks to those who organised the materials and to the team from the Coldham Hall Sailing … Continue reading
